PEY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review
110 of the 4,369 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co High Yield Equity Dividend Achievers ETF (PEY)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$169M — down 39% from $278M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 19 funds closed out of PEY and 12 opened new positions — a net loss of 7 holders — while 51 trimmed existing stakes and 19 added.
The largest buyer was Private Advisory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$727K.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$78.8M.
